| Job Description: Account Executive - Trade Shows Hanley Wood Exhibitions presents industry-leading conferences and exhibitions that bring residential/commercial constructionprofessionals face-to-face with product manufacturers. Trade shows offer top-notch education, exceptional networking opportunities, and live, hands-on instruction not found at other industry events. Position Reports to: Sales Manager, Show Manager or Show Director Objective: Primary objectives are to aggressively sell exhibit booths and sponsorships / marketing opportunities and to foster relationships with current exhibitors. Responsibilities: Aggressively sell booths and sponsorships / marketing opportunities via telephone and email. May visit clients on occasion. Work with manager to create strategic plans to achieve revenue goals by generating new sales ideas and researching new markets. Provide accurate sales projections and forecasts. Develop strong relationships with exhibitors, handling booth regulations, vendor issues and overall communication regarding operations, ensuring that all communication is clear, concise and consistent with show guidelines. Maintain and update sales databases. Grow show by prospecting new companies / products through various sources including industry and other publications, websites, and competitive shows. Increase revenue streams of non-booth sales opportunities (advertising, promotional opportunities) by cross-selling exhibitors. Work closely with show management to develop sales letters and marketing promotions. Function as integral part of overall show management effort in performing additional duties as required. Travel as required to Hanley Wood tradeshows. Supervise assigned on-site activities as needed. Travel on occasion to competitive tradeshows to build relationships with existing customers and develop new prospects. Requirements: 1 - 3 years prior sales experience. High level of proficiency in the use of computer software including Word and Excel. Use of SalesLogix client database, a plus! Project oriented with superior attention to detail and outstanding organizational skills. Excellent written and verbal skills required, including spelling and grammar accuracy.
